Competencies: Must be able to work effectively in a group
situation. Must be able to work within the organization to serve
the needs of consumers. Excellent understanding of training methods
used in working with the developmentally disabled required. Must be
able to lift up to fifty (50) pounds. Must be able to negotiate
several flights of stairs during a shift. Must be able to complete
training to operate/assist with a Hoya lift and other mechanical
devices for safe handling of consumers. Must possess excellent
verbal and written communication skills. Essential
Functions/Responsibilities: Provide transportation for consumers as
needed for appointments, errands, and outings. Use of personal
vehicle may be required. Work assigned shifts, weekends, holidays,
and overnight as scheduled. Document BLS groups and all clinical
notes in accordance with agency polices and within 24 hours. Bathe,
feed, dress, and ambulate clients to ensure proper grooming.
Conduct food inventory twice weekly and as assigned by supervisor.
Dispose of expired food. Conduct supplies inventory. Sweep, mop,
vacuum, dust, wipe down surfaces, general cleaning offacility, and
all other janitorial duties assigned. Conduct client trainings as
assigned by supervisor. Pick-up client prescriptions from pharmacy.
Accompany clients to appointments. Ensure all receipts and monies
are returned to supervisor immediately after outing(s). Cook and
provide meals according to diet and posted menu. Maintain
communication and awareness of current events by reading memos,
e-mails, bulletin boards, and communication logs. Work
independently and/or with teams to complete assigned tasks
accurately and in a timely manner with minimum supervision. Support
Organizational Code of Conduct, Standards Compliance, HIPAA and
Security Programs by ensuring job tasks are performed in a legal
and ethical manner, assessing the work area for non-compliance and
notifying the supervisor, manager, Executive Director or designee
as appropriate, and maintaining training requirements and
understanding that training is a required condition of employment.
Maintain the confidential nature of all consumer and Organization
related activities by not divulging information outside the
facility, discussing information within the facility on a
need-to-know basis, acknowledging policy annually by signing
confidentiality statement, and by referring media and general
inquiries to the Executive Director. Adhere to attendance and
punctuality policy by allowing adequate time to arrive, clock-in
and assume responsibilities at designated time, adhering to meal
and break times and making timely requests for annual leave and
reporting the need for sick leave in accordance with policy. Comply
with all standards related to safety and health by maintaining
current TB Test, CPR/First Aid, CPI, and by reporting infections
and on-the-job injuries in accordance with policy. Identify
opportunities for improving the quality of services provided by the
department and the organization. Must complete MAC training
requirements within 3 months of start date (effective March 1,
2014) and maintain MAC certification All other duties and
responsibilities as assigned by the supervisor or Executive
Director. Minimum Qualifications: High school diploma or
equivalent. Experience working with consumers with mental illness
and/or developmental disabilities preferred. One (1) year
experience in a mental health setting preferred. Current Alabama
driver's license and good driving record as defined by Indian
Rivers' policy. Must be able to read, write legibly, speak, and
